Better Windshield Wipers

Does anyone know if it is possible to change to the type of wiper arms that have the hose IN the arm itself? I'd love to lose the center-cowl squirter and get a better arm assembly on my windshield.

One thing to check and it may require some retrofiting. The 92 thru 97 series put two squirters in the front cowl piece. I have an extra one here and that may bolt on the 87 thru 91 or may have to make new holes to install it in the 87 thru 91's.

Not that bad, The fluid hookup on the wiper arm are 1/8" and you just need to buy a little plastic reducer and your good to go. The wiper blades are the same for the truck and the van.
